CLEVELAND (WJW) -- Cleveland police are investigating after an early morning shooting that claimed the lives of two people and injured two others, the FOX 8 I-Team learned.

Police said the shooting happened at about 1:15 a.m. on Saturday, Oct. 18, in the area of 7025 Fleet Ave., near a Sunoco gas station in the city's Slavic Village neighborhood.

Police say two victims were pronounced dead at the scene, while the other two were transported to the hospital for treatment.

The victims who died were both men, ages 37 and 46. The Cuyahoga County Medical Examiner's Office later identified the 37-year-old man as Deon Stallings of Cleveland.

The victims who were injured are also both men, ages 31 and 34.
